Are we preaching the same gospel the Apostles preached?
In his final letter, the Apostle Paul warned in 2 Timothy 4:3–4 that a time would come when people would not endure sound doctrine—but would gather teachers to satisfy their “itching ears.” That time is here.
Today we return to ground zero: Acts 2:38.
When the convicted crowd cried out, “What shall we do?” Peter didn’t say, “Just believe.”
He said: Repent. Be baptized. Receive the Holy Spirit.
So we must ask the hard question:
👉 Is repentance necessary for salvation?
👉 Can someone have Jesus as Savior without surrendering to Him as Lord?
👉 Is baptism optional—or commanded?
We examine:
The biblical meaning of repentance (metanoia — a 180° turn)
Why baptism is tied directly to remission of sins
How grace and obedience work together (Ephesians 2:8–10)
Why faith without works is dead (James 2:26)
Jesus’ warning in Luke 13:3
